Abstract

The utility model discloses a watch movement easily assembled, which comprises a main plate and an hour wheel, wherein the middle part of the main plate is provided with a groove for the hour wheel. The edge of the groove for the hour wheel is provided with a fixed spacer projecting to the center of the groove for the hour wheel, and the side that is horizontally opposite to the fixed spacer is provided with an elastic toggle spacer projecting to the center of the groove for the hour wheel. The watch movement easily assembled has the advantages of simple structure, few components and convenient assembly.

Description

The timepiece movement of easy assembling
Technical field
The utility model relates to a kind of timepiece movement, is a kind of quartz watch movement specifically, and this movement is convenient to assemble hour wheel very much.
Background technology
Timepiece movement mainly is made up of bottom plate, bonnet and the train of installing between the two, stepper motor, circuit, trip(ping) lever etc., and its train is made up of transmission gears such as hour wheel, minute wheel, second wheel and third wheel, back gear, castle wheels, installs compact, accurate.At present, hour wheel is installed and will the time race on the bottom plate be covered with a hot tap hour wheel cover plate (tagger) in the Quartzcrystal watch movement, prevents that hour wheel from deviating from from movement; And hour wheel spring (thin slice that is similar to the elastic bending of the pad) elasticity on the wheel shaft is pushed down hour wheel when being contained in by one, and hour wheel guarantees the stable of hour wheel at axial float when preventing work.Hour wheel spring, this little part of hot tap hour wheel cover plate assemble up cumbersome, cause efficiency of assembling lower.
The utility model content
The purpose of this utility model is to provide a kind of timepiece movement of easy assembling, this movement make hour wheel installation and dismantle very convenient.
The utility model adopts following technical scheme: the timepiece movement of easy assembling, comprise bottom plate and hour wheel, the bottom plate middle part is race sometimes, race when hour wheel is positioned at, also comprise a trip(ping) lever, at the stationary positioned sheet of the oriented hour wheel groove center of the hour wheel groove edge projection of bottom plate, the elasticity spacer of stirring that the oriented hour wheel groove center of a side relative with stationary positioned sheet level protrudes.
A plurality of hour wheel perpendicular positioning reeds that are upturned can be arranged, to prevent that hour wheel is at axial float on the hour wheel of race when described being positioned at.
Can be oriented on the described hour wheel perpendicular positioning reed round dot of bottom plate outside projection, can form point with dial plate and contact, when reducing the hour wheel rotation and the frictional resistance of dial plate.
Described elasticity spacer can be an independently spring leaf that is fixed on the bottom plate, also can be made of the arc strip with the bottom plate one on the hour wheel trough rim on the bottom plate.
Described arc strip be with the time race concentric circular-arc, front end stretches out to the hour wheel groove center.
Described trip(ping) lever can adopt following structure: described trip(ping) lever comprises one corresponding to only only second arm and torque arm that bends towards the hook solid of ending arm direction second of second post of movement, second, the arm connecting portion had the third wheel that third wheel is installed that through hole is installed with only in torque arm, go out the web joint of a bending to extroversion ending second arm and torque arm junction, there is pilot hole the web joint end, and a straight hook-shaped push arm, the convex projection of stretching out of push arm corresponding to the movement arbor.
The timepiece movement of this easy assembling, hour wheel is located by stationary positioned sheet and the elasticity spacer to hour wheel groove center horizontal projection on the bottom plate, pushes the elasticity spacer aside and hour wheel is tilted a little and hour wheel can be taken out or pack into, and is easy to assembly quick.When can guaranteeing hour wheel axle center and bottom plate Surface Vertical location and prevent hour wheel work, hour wheel perpendicular positioning spring, and, has characteristics simple in structure, easy to assembly because be structure as a whole with hour wheel at axial float.

Embodiment
Be described further below in conjunction with the timepiece movement of the drawings and specific embodiments easy assembling of the present utility model.
As shown in Figure 1, race 2 when there is circle at bottom plate 1 middle part of Quartzcrystal watch movement, race 2 when hour wheel 5 was positioned at, the time race the edge protrude a stationary positioned sheet 6 to hour wheel groove center direction level, the hour wheel groove edge of the opposite side relative with its level have one with the time race concentric circular-arc elastic spring, leaf end inwardly stretches out a projection, forms elasticity spacer 4, and stationary positioned sheet 6, elasticity spacer 4 outside surfaces are concordant with bottom plate 1 outside surface.Stationary positioned sheet 6 and elasticity spacer 4 with the time hour wheel 5 in the race shelter from, prevent in the race 2 when hour wheel 5 is limited in that hour wheel from running out of, form the location.As long as the elasticity spacer 4 that can stir when dress hour wheel 5 (away from the direction of hour wheel) is backward pushed aside, hour wheel 5 is tilted slightly put into facing to the direction of stationary positioned sheet 6, decontrol the elasticity spacer 4 that can stir again and get final product.This structure decrease hot tap hour wheel cover plate, not only reduced number of spare parts, and made things convenient for assembling.
Three reeds that are upturned on hour wheel 5 surfaces constitute hour wheel perpendicular positioning reed 3, and hour wheel perpendicular positioning reed 3 ends have 31, three hour wheel perpendicular positionings of round dot reed 3 of projection to be structure as a whole with hour wheel 5.Hour wheel perpendicular positioning reed 3 can form DISCRETE ELASTIC SUPPORTS with the round dot 31 of dial plate (omitting among the figure) by projection and contact, prevents hour wheel 5 at axial float, and wheel shaft is vertical with dial plate during assurance.Adopt this structure can save an original hour wheel spring, not only made things convenient for assembling, and reduced cost because of part reduces.
As shown in Figure 2, trip(ping) lever on the movement comprises that one is ended second arm 11 and a torque arm 15 that bends towards the hook solid of ending arm 11 directions second, second, arm 11 connecting portions had third wheel that through hole 12 is installed with only in torque arm 15, go out the web joint of a bending to extroversion with torque arm 15 junctions ending second arm 11, there is pilot hole 13 the web joint end, this end also is connected with a straight hook-shaped push arm 14, push arm is convex stretch out a projection 14 '.Its principle of work as shown in Figure 3, when walking to show, the projection on the trip(ping) lever push arm 14 is withstood by arbor 26, it ends second arm 11 and keeps released states with second post 21 that ends on the wiring board, third wheel 22 and 27 engagements of minute wheel pivot tooth, rubber-like draws the tension of 15 arms, normally walks table.When the needs second hand stop is dialled pin, arbor 26 is drawn out to state shown in Figure 4, outwards pull out because of arbor 26 this moment, withstand on the elasticity of the trip(ping) lever torque arm 15 on the reference column 25, trip(ping) lever is rotated counterclockwise around locating shaft 23, and third wheel on the trip(ping) lever 22 disengages with minute wheel pivot tooth 27, and the second post 21 of ending that ends then on second arm 11 and the wiring board contacts, stop to walk table, to dial the pin timing.Be pressed into arbor 26 after timing finishes to state shown in Figure 3, second, a post 21 separated with only to end second arm 11, and third wheel 22 and 27 engagements of minute wheel pivot tooth, began to continue to walk table.The trip(ping) lever of this structure is a sheet substantially, has advantage simple in structure, reliable operation.
